All names for an awning, which is essentially a sheet of fabric stretched across a frame and used to provide protection from the sun or the rain. Awnings are used over shop windows and doorways and even on ship’s decks. But why would you ever need one at home?

It’s that time of year when you want to spend your free time outside with friends and family. You may already have a parasol to protect you from the sun, but they can infringe on valuable space and are often fiddly to put up and take down. For the modern home or business, a practical, sleek and stylish solution is an awning, and it doesn’t have to cost a fortune.

The benefits of having a patio or balcony awning

Safe, timeless and beautiful - an awning at home will transform your outdoor space, whatever the size, in to an amazing outdoor living area to enjoy all year round. It gives you full control and peace of mind, knowing that your plans won’t be affected by the weather – if it rains you can still sit outside and have that barbecue and if it’s a scorcher, you can sit comfortably in the shade knowing you won’t get burnt.

Features and add-ons

Originally, you’d choose between style and strength, but nowadays you can have both!

All our awnings can be made to span up to 7m wide and project out 4m, to cover large areas with ease. Our Pergola style awnings are available as a stand-alone unit of up to 5m wide with a 6m projection – plus, up to three units can be joined together!

Choose from several different types of awning fixtures, depending on your needs:

  • Folding arm
  • Multi fix awning
  • Cassette design

Awnings fold, roll and return neatly in to a case for safe storage. Metal parts are corrosion resistant and all blinds are electrically operated as standard, using a remote control, to make your life as easy as possible.

And for design, choose from 7 different case colours and 100s of fabrics - patterned or plain. Many available with ‘SNC’ a self-cleaning coating, which makes the fabric stain resistant and can be cleaned by a light sprinkle with a garden hose. There really is something for everyone.

Some blinds come with light, wind and rain sensors that automatically extend the awning when the sun comes out and automatically retract if sun disappears or the wind gets too high to prevent any damage. These can be add-ons.

Other additions include lighting, infra-red heaters and adjustable valance.
